समानांतर श्रेढ़ी \(18,25,32,39,\ldots\) में (74) कौन-सा पद है?

In the arithmetic progression \(18,25,32,39,\ldots\), which term is (74)?

Correct Answer

C. (9)वाँ(9)th

Step 1

Concept

From (18+(n-1)7=74), (7(n-1)=56) and (n=9). Solve the linear equation to find the position of a term.
